Introduction To Solar Panel Price in Pakistan

In recent years, the adoption of solar energy has gained significant traction in Pakistan. With rising electricity costs and frequent power outages, solar panels have emerged as a viable solution for many households and businesses. This comprehensive guide will explore the factors influencing solar panel price in Pakistan and also delve into the solar power inverter price in Pakistan, providing insights to help you make informed decisions.

1. Overview of Solar Energy in Pakistan

Pakistan, blessed with abundant sunlight, is ideally positioned to benefit from solar energy. Solar power has become increasingly popular due to its potential to reduce electricity bills and provide a reliable energy source. The government’s initiatives and incentives, including subsidies and tax benefits, have further accelerated the adoption of solar technology.

2. Factors Influencing Solar Panel Prices

Several factors contribute to the cost of solar panels in Pakistan:

a. Type of Solar Panels

There are primarily three types of solar panels: Monocrystalline, Polycrystalline, and Thin-Film. Each type has distinct characteristics and cost implications:

  • Monocrystalline Panels: Known for their high efficiency and sleek design, these panels tend to be more expensive. They offer better performance in low-light conditions and have a longer lifespan.
  • Polycrystalline Panels: These panels are more affordable than monocrystalline panels. While slightly less efficient, they still provide a good balance between cost and performance.
  • Thin-Film Panels: These are the least expensive but have lower efficiency compared to crystalline panels. They are more flexible and lightweight, making them suitable for specific applications.

b. Brand and Quality

The brand and quality of solar panels significantly impact their price. Established brands with a reputation for reliability and performance often come with a higher price tag. However, investing in high-quality panels can ensure better durability and efficiency in the long run.

c. Panel Efficiency and Warranty

The efficiency of a solar panel determines how much energy it can produce from sunlight. Higher efficiency panels generally cost more but offer better performance. Additionally, panels with longer warranties may have a higher upfront cost but provide better assurance of long-term performance.

d. Installation and Maintenance Costs

The total cost of installing solar panels includes not just the panels themselves but also installation and maintenance. Professional installation ensures optimal performance and safety. Maintenance costs, while relatively low, should be factored into the overall budget.

e. Government Incentives and Subsidies

The Pakistani government offers various incentives and subsidies to promote solar energy. These can include tax rebates, financial incentives, and low-interest loans. Such incentives can help offset the initial investment in solar panels and make them more affordable.

3. Current Solar Panel Prices in Pakistan

As of 2024, the price of solar panels in Pakistan varies depending on the type and brand. Here is a general overview:

  • Monocrystalline Panels: Prices range from PKR 30,000 to PKR 45,000 per panel, depending on the brand and efficiency. A standard 300W monocrystalline panel might cost around PKR 35,000 to PKR 40,000.
  • Polycrystalline Panels: These are generally priced between PKR 25,000 and PKR 35,000 per panel. A 300W polycrystalline panel typically costs around PKR 28,000 to PKR 32,000.
  • Thin-Film Panels: The price for thin-film panels ranges from PKR 20,000 to PKR 30,000 per panel. A 200W thin-film panel might cost around PKR 22,000 to PKR 25,000.

4. Solar Power Inverter Price in Pakistan

A solar power inverter is a crucial component of a solar power system. It converts the direct current (DC) generated by solar panels into alternating current (AC), which is used by most household appliances. The price of solar power inverters in Pakistan depends on their capacity and features:

  • Small Inverters (up to 3 kW): These are suitable for residential use and are priced between PKR 30,000 and PKR 50,000.
  • Medium Inverters (3 kW to 5 kW): Ideal for medium-sized installations, these inverters cost between PKR 50,000 and PKR 80,000.
  • Large Inverters (5 kW and above): Used for commercial and larger residential setups, these inverters range from PKR 80,000 to PKR 150,000 or more.

The price variation is influenced by factors such as inverter type (string inverters, microinverters, and hybrid inverters), efficiency, brand, and additional features like monitoring systems and battery integration.

5. Cost-Benefit Analysis

Investing in solar panels and inverters involves a significant upfront cost, but the long-term benefits often outweigh these costs. Here’s a brief cost-benefit analysis:

a. Initial Investment

The initial investment includes the cost of solar panels, inverters, installation, and any additional components like mounting structures and batteries. This can range from PKR 500,000 to PKR 1,500,000 for a standard residential system.

b. Savings on Electricity Bills

Once installed, solar panels can significantly reduce or even eliminate your electricity bills. With proper sunlight exposure, most solar systems pay for themselves within 5 to 7 years, depending on local electricity rates and solar panel efficiency.

c. Return on Investment

The return on investment (ROI) for solar panels is typically positive, especially with government incentives and reduced electricity costs. Additionally, solar panels increase property value, which can be beneficial if you decide to sell your property.

6. Choosing the Right Solar System

When selecting a solar system, consider the following:

a. Energy Needs

Assess your energy needs to determine the appropriate system size. A professional solar installer can help with energy audits and system design.

b. Quality and Warranty

Choose high-quality panels and inverters with strong warranties. This ensures long-term reliability and performance.

c. Installation and Maintenance

Opt for experienced and reputable installation companies. Regular maintenance is crucial for ensuring optimal performance and longevity.

d. Government Incentives

Take advantage of available government incentives and subsidies to reduce your initial investment.
